Hi

It seems high temperature causes this unexpected shut down.
Did you use the notebook on the table?
There should be enough free space to keep the air circulating.

Furthermore you should check if the cooling fans are not clogged by dust or debris.
This might affect the air circulation too… I clean my fans from time to time and this keeps the temperature low.

What graphic card driver do you use?
You should use the Toshiba one because such driver is modified for mobile usage… the other drivers don’t support an GPU overheating protection and this might cause such unexpected shutdowns.
